#!/usr/bin/env python3 """Perfect Postcode: weekly growth-metrics readout. Assembles a one-screen, dated markdown block (SEO + YouTube + product funnel) suitable for pasting into a weekly note. Every section degrades gracefully: if a credential is missing the section prints "⚠ set X to enable" instead of crashing. USAGE python3 analysis/weekly_readout.py # prints the readout to stdout DATA SOURCES & CREDENTIALS (all read from the environment) SEO: Google Search Console (Search Analytics API) GSC_SITE_URL Property as registered in GSC, e.g. "sc-domain:perfect-postcode.co.uk" or "https://perfect-postcode.co.uk/". GOOGLE_APPLICATION_CREDENTIALS (or GSC_CREDENTIALS) Path to a service-account JSON key. Create it in Google Cloud → IAM → Service Accounts, enable the "Google Search Console API", then in Search Console → Settings → Users add the service-account email as a (restricted) user on the property. YouTube: view counts (Data API v3, API key) + impressions/CTR/retention (Analytics API, founder OAuth) YT_API_KEY Public Data API v3 key (Cloud console → Credentials). Gives per-video view/like/comment counts. YT_CHANNEL_ID Channel id (starts "UC..."). See youtube.com/account_advanced. YT_OAUTH_TOKEN (optional) Path to an authorized_user OAuth token JSON for the channel owner. ONLY this unlocks impressions, CTR and average view duration, which are private and need the founder's Google login + scope yt-analytics.readonly. Without it we show public views only. Funnel: Plausible (self-hosted) Stats API v2 PLAUSIBLE_API_KEY Stats API key (Plausible → Settings → API Keys). PLAUSIBLE_SITE_ID (default perfect-postcode.co.uk) PLAUSIBLE_HOST (default https://stats.schmelczer.dev) KILL / KEEP rule (printed at the bottom): keep going if BOTH search impressions AND map opens grew month-over-month; otherwise reconsider.
